Abstract
The utility model discloses a positioning order mould opening mechanism, aiming at solving the problems of complex processing, high cost as well as difficult installation, debugging and maintenance in the prior art. The positioning order mould opening mechanism is characterized by comprising a draw hook reset spring, a draw hook rotating shaft, a draw hook holder, a draw hook, a second draw hook limit block, a stand bar, a first draw hook limit block, a movable draw bar limit block and a movable draw bar. One ends of the draw hook holder, the first draw hook limit block, the second draw hook limit block, the movable draw bar limit block and the movable draw bar are fixed on a template through screws; the draw hook is connected with the draw hook holder through the draw hook rotating shaft; and the other end of the movable draw bar is a movable end provided with a boss. The positioning order mould opening mechanism has the advantages of simple structure, convenient installation, debugging and replacement as well as precise positioning.

The specific embodiment
Illustrate further the architectural feature of the utility model below in conjunction with accompanying drawing.
The tab order die opening mechanism that the utility model relates to comprises: 1. drag hook back-moving spring; 2. drag hook rotating shaft; 3. drag hook fixed mount; 4. drag hook; 5. drag hook second limited block; 6. support bar; 7. drag hook first limited block; 8. active pull rod limited block; 9. active pull rod; 10. template; 11 second die joints; 12. first die joint.
With reference to Fig. 1,2 one kinds of tab order die opening mechanisms; It is characterized in that: comprising: drag hook back-moving spring 1, drag hook rotating shaft 2, drag hook fixed mount 3, drag hook 4, drag hook second limited block 5, support bar 6, drag hook first limited block 7, active pull rod limited block 8, active pull rod 9 and template 10; An end is fixed on the template 10 through screw on drag hook fixed mount 3, drag hook first limited block 7, drag hook second limited block 5, active pull rod limited block 8 and the active pull rod 9; Drag hook 4 is connected through drag hook rotating shaft 2 with drag hook fixed mount 3; Active pull rod 9 other ends are movable end, and the end is provided with a boss.
Fig. 3, during original state, under drag hook back-moving spring 1 promoted, drag hook 4 resetted.
When Fig. 4, mould were opened by closure, drag hook 1 caught on drag hook first limited block 7, the first die joints 12 and is failure to actuate, and second die joint 11 is opened.
When Fig. 5, mould drew back a determining deviation, the support bar 6 on the drag hook 1 was run into the boss inclined-plane of active pull rod 9 movable ends, and moved along the inclined-plane, drag hook 1 stressed rotation, and final and drag hook first limited block 7 disengagements, and first die joint 12 is opened.
Fig. 6, the boss of drag hook 1 and active pull rod 9 movable ends is resetted by drag hook back-moving spring 1 thrust after breaking away from, when continuing die sinking, can catch on drag hook second limited block 5, the first die joints 12 and stop die sinking.Simultaneously, active pull rod 9 is when die sinking, and 8 places stop at the active pull rod limited block, and second die joint 11 stops die sinking, and the order die sinking finishes.
